Code example of using css to hide scroll bars
The overflow attribute specifies what happens when the content overflows the element box
①visible Default value. The content will not be trimmed and will be rendered outside the element box.
②hidden The content will be trimmed and the remaining content will be invisible.
③scroll The content will be trimmed, but the browser will display scroll bars to view the remaining content.
④auto If the content is trimmed, the browser will display scroll bars to view the remaining content.
⑤inherit specifies that the value of the overflow attribute should be inherited from the parent element.
Example 1: table is used as a container and [hide] the scroll bar
Note: {①The display of the table is set to block, otherwise the scroll bar will not appear}
You must first The table is placed in a p, and the length and width of p must be fixed
If you only want scrolling in the vertical direction, you can set the outer p attribute overflow-x: hidden;
Example:
<html lang="en"> <head> <meta charset="UTF-8"> <title>滚动条</title> <style type="text/css"> *{margin: 0;padding: 0} .area{width: 300px;height: 600px;background-color: #BFEFFF; overflow-x: hidden;position: relative} .area table{display: block;width: 320px;height: 600px; background-color: #00D685;overflow-y: auto;} .area table tr td{height: 200px;width: 300px} </style> </head> <body> <p class="area"> <table> <tr><td>1</td></tr> <tr><td>2</td></tr> <tr><td>3</td></tr> <tr><td>4</td></tr> <tr><td>5</td></tr> <tr><td>6</td></tr> </table> </p> </body> </html>
Pay attention to modifying the table attributes here
Example 2:
ul as a container, hiding the scroll bar
<!DOCTYPE html> <html lang="en"> <head> <meta charset="UTF-8"> <title>滚动条</title> <style type="text/css"> *{margin: 0;padding: 0} .area{width: 300px;height: 600px;background-color: #BFEFFF; overflow-x: hidden; position: relative} .area ul{height: 100%;width: 320px;background-color: #00D685;list-style: none; overflow-x: hidden;overflow-y: auto} .area ul li{height: 200px;width: 100%;background-color: #cccccc} </style> </head> <body> <p class="area"> <ul> <li>1</li> <li>2</li> <li>3</li> <li>4</li> <li>5</li> <li>6</li> </ul> </p> </body> </html>
Principle: Nest another layer of overflow outside the container: hidden The inner content will be hidden in disguise by limiting the size to the same as the outer nested layer.
